From ddc3e74d9c5ac76562ce8abe9e5908c4ff7cb8f0 Mon Sep 17 00:00:00 2001 From: Richard Henderson Date: Sun, 25 Apr 2021 19:53:13 -0700 Subject: linux-user: Pass CPUArchState to target_restore_altstack In most cases we were already passing get_sp_from_cpustate directly to the function. In other cases, we were passing a local variable which already contained the same value. In the rest of the cases, we were passing the stack pointer out of env directly. Reviewed by: Warner Losh Signed-off-by: Richard Henderson Message-Id: <20210426025334.1168495-5-richard.henderson@linaro.org> Signed-off-by: Laurent Vivier --- linux-user/m68k/signal.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'linux-user/m68k') diff --git a/linux-user/m68k/signal.c b/linux-user/m68k/signal.c index 004b59fb61..d06230655e 100644 --- a/linux-user/m68k/signal.c +++ b/linux-user/m68k/signal.c @@ -400,7 +400,7 @@ long do_rt_sigreturn(CPUM68KState *env) if (target_rt_restore_ucontext(env, &frame->uc)) goto badframe; - target_restore_altstack(&frame->uc.tuc_stack, get_sp_from_cpustate(env)); + target_restore_altstack(&frame->uc.tuc_stack, env); unlock_user_struct(frame, frame_addr, 0); return -TARGET_QEMU_ESIGRETURN; -- cgit v1.2.3